Tile regrouting services involve removing the existing grout between tiles and replacing it with fresh, new grout. This process helps restore the appearance of tiled surfaces, making them look cleaner and more uniform. Regrouting can also improve the functionality of the tiles by sealing gaps that might allow water or moisture to penetrate, which is especially important in areas prone to humidity or water exposure.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and high-quality materials to ensure the new grout adheres properly and provides a long-lasting finish.
Many common problems can be addressed through tile regrouting. Over time, grout can become stained, cracked, or crumbly, detracting from the overall look of a tiled area. In some cases, old grout may develop mold or mildew, which can be difficult to clean and may pose health concerns. Regrouting not only enhances visual appeal but also helps prevent water damage behind the tiles by creating a tighter seal. This service is often sought after in kitchens, bathrooms, and laundry rooms where moisture exposure is frequent.

The overview below groups typical Tile Regrouting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Moncks Corner, SC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Tile regrouting for minor cracks or stains typically ranges from $250-$600 for many smaller jobs. Most routine repairs fall into this middle range, depending on the number of tiles involved.
Standard Regrouting - Replacing grout in a standard-sized bathroom or kitchen usually costs between $600-$1,200. Local contractors often handle these projects within this typical range.
Full Tile Regrouting - Complete regrouting of larger areas or multiple rooms can range from $1,200-$3,000, with larger, more complex projects occasionally exceeding this range.
Full Tile Replacement - When tiles need to be removed and replaced entirely, costs can vary widely from $2,500 to over $5,000 depending on size, tile type, and scope of work, with many projects falling into the lower to middle tiers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is tile regrouting? Tile regrouting involves removing old, damaged grout between tiles and replacing it with fresh material to improve appearance and durability.
Why should I consider tile regrouting? Regrouting can enhance the look of tiled surfaces, prevent water damage, and extend the lifespan of the tiles in areas like bathrooms and kitchens.
How do local contractors perform tile regrouting? Skilled service providers typically remove the existing grout, clean the tiles thoroughly, and apply new grout to achieve a clean, uniform finish.
Can tile regrouting fix mold or mildew issues? Yes, regrouting can help eliminate mold or mildew buildup in the grout lines, improving both appearance and hygiene.
Is tile regrouting suitable for all types of tile? Regrouting is generally suitable for most tile surfaces, including 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one, as long as the grout lines are in good condition.
